The 2020 RB Roster,,, so far...

#1 RB Dameon Pierce 5-10 207 **** Jr - Baimbridge, Ga
Rushing - 123 for 729 yds, 5.9 ypc, 6 TD's, L-75
Receiving - 9 for 50 yds, 5.4 Yds/Rec, 1 TD, L-19

#2 RB Malik Davis 5-11 195 **** rsJr - Tampa
Rushing - 47 for 147 yds, 3.1 ypc, 1 TD, L-12
Receiving - 6 for 41 yds, L-10
(2 seasons hampered by injuries, slow coming back)

#3 RB/FS Iverson Clement 5-11 193 **** rsSo - Mount Holly, N.J.
Due to injuries impacting depth, he played backup FS as a tFr.
Rushing - 8 for 65 yds, 8.1 ypc, L-41.

#4 RB Nay'Quan Wright 5-9 195 **** rsFr - Miami
Rushing - 12 for 24 yds, 2.0 ypc L-5
Receiving - 1 for 4 yds
~ End of game running clock mop up with the 2-3 string offense.

JMOHO, #1 is rock-solid, but 2-3-4 will battle for their game minutes between now and Sept.


All four of those Gator 4-star RB's are top shelf 'Gator Standard' student-athlete-citizens.
